30, Homefield Close, Winscombe is recorded publicly as a mid-century freehold house across 667 ft2 of internal area, sitting on a 344 m2 plot.
Locally, houses of this size normally have 2 bedrooms with a garden.
Our estimate of the sale value of 30, Homefield Close, Winscombe is £287,851 and its rental estimate is £1,438 per month, given the available information and assuming reasonable condition.

Energy Efficiency
30, Homefield Close, Winscombe has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of C.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 07 Feb 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 30, Homefield Close, Winscombe completed on 7th September 2022 at £294,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 the property has sold 5 times.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 20.2% over the period since September 2022.
